100 Examples of sentences containing the common noun "estuary"

Definition

An estuary is a coastal area where freshwater from rivers and streams meets and mixes with saltwater from the ocean. It serves as a transitional zone between river environments and maritime environments and is characterized by unique ecosystems that support diverse wildlife.
